Preparing Your Phone for Reset
Before you start the reset process, make sure to:
- Backup your data: If you want to keep any data from your phone, such as contacts or photos, make sure to backup your data before resetting your phone.
- Remove the SIM card and memory card: Take out the SIM card and memory card from your phone to prevent any data from being recovered.
Performing a Factory Reset
To perform a factory reset on your LG flip phone, follow these steps:
- Go to the phone’s menu: Press the “Menu” button on your phone to access the main menu.
- Select “Settings” or “Setup”: Scroll down to “Settings” or “Setup” and select it.
- Choose “Reset” or “Restore”: Look for the “Reset” or “Restore” option and select it.
- Confirm the reset: You will be prompted to confirm the reset. Select “Yes” to proceed with the reset.

How do I perform a factory reset on my LG flip phone?
To perform a factory reset on your LG flip phone, go to the settings menu and select the “Backup & Reset” or “Data Backup” option. From there, select the “Factory Data Reset” option, which will erase all data on the phone and restore it to its original settings. You may be prompted to enter your phone’s password or PIN to confirm the reset. Once you have confirmed the reset, the phone will automatically erase all data and restore its original settings. This process may take a few minutes to complete, and your phone may restart several times during the process.
It is essential to note that a factory reset will erase all data on the phone, including contacts, messages, photos, and apps. Therefore, it is crucial to back up your data before performing a factory reset to prevent losing important information. Additionally, a factory reset will not remove any data stored on a memory card, so you may need to erase this data separately. By performing a factory reset, you can restore your phone to its original settings and ensure that all personal data is erased, making it safe to sell or dispose of the phone.
